On the used rack outside of the gun room at the Lavista Cabelas. Has a fair amount of finish wear and a short stock, lockup has some play but for 500 bux might be a restoration project for the right person.

...and now it has a home. Pull is only 12.5" from the front trigger, 30" bbls are both .035" and despite some dings the first gen engraving is still pretty. For now a wallhanger example of a low grade Fox, maybe a later project.
